Common Mistakes to Avoid While Solving CBSE Class 12 Chemistry Question Bank
Below are some common mistakes to avoid when using the CBSE Class 12 PCB question bank. It will help in a better preparation:
-
Reading Solutions Passively: Treating the book like a storybook without writing down equations on paper leads to poor retention. Always practice with a pen and notebook.
-
Ignoring the Step-Wise Marking Schemes: Board examiners award marks for intermediate steps. Skipping formulas, omitting state symbols, or jumping directly to final numerical answers can cost you easy marks.
-
Neglecting Competency-Based Prompts: Modern board exams feature case studies and assertion-reasoning questions. Skipping these application drills leaves you unprepared for analytical paper sections.
-
Inconsistent Revision Cycles: Solving a chapter once and forgetting it for months weakens your recall. Revisit your marked, difficult questions at regular two-week intervals.
